What is Topia
Topia is a virtual event platform that provides browser-based, spatial video chat environments for online gatherings. It is used by event organizers, communities, and internal teams to host networking sessions, workshops, and social events where participants move between areas to join conversations. The product emphasizes customizable “worlds” with proximity-based audio/video and interactive elements to structure attendee flow and engagement.
Spatial networking experience
Topia uses proximity-based audio/video so conversations naturally form as attendees move around a virtual space. This supports informal networking and small-group interactions that are harder to replicate in webinar-style formats. It fits use cases such as mixers, poster sessions, and community meetups where attendee movement matters.
Customizable virtual spaces
Organizers can configure branded maps/rooms and place interactive elements to guide participation. This helps tailor layouts for different formats (e.g., expo-style areas, breakout zones, lounges). The approach can reduce reliance on separate tools for navigation and session discovery within an event.
Browser-based attendee access
Topia runs in the browser, which can lower friction for attendees compared with client-heavy virtual environments. This is useful for external events where participants join from varied devices and corporate networks. It also simplifies sharing event links and onboarding for short, ad-hoc sessions.
Less suited to webinars
Topia’s core interaction model is spatial networking rather than broadcast-style sessions. Organizations that primarily run large-scale webinars with tightly controlled production workflows may find it less aligned to their needs. They may need additional tooling for studio production, advanced streaming, or webinar-centric engagement features.
Analytics and integrations vary
Compared with platforms optimized for enterprise event operations, reporting depth and prebuilt integrations can be a deciding factor. Teams that require detailed attendee journey analytics, marketing automation sync, or complex lead routing may need to validate capabilities and available connectors. Integration requirements often depend on the specific CRM/marketing stack in use.
Scaling and moderation needs
Spatial events can require more active facilitation to keep conversations organized and to support attendee help requests. Very large events may need additional staffing for moderation, wayfinding, and support. Performance and experience can also be more sensitive to participant device/network quality due to many simultaneous video interactions.
Plan & Pricing
| Plan | Price | Key features & notes |
|---|---|---|
| Demo | $0 / month | 50-person capacity; For individuals, developers, and teams; "Create a demo world" (per pricing page). |
| Pro | $4 / user / month (starts at $100 / month) | Starts at $100 / month minimum; Includes 50-person capacity; Additional capacity billed at $4 / user / month; All features unlocked. |
| Enterprise | Custom pricing | Enterprise security, privacy, customization, scale, and integrations; Custom capacity up to 2,000 users per topia.io world or up to 200,000 users per dedicated white-label deployment; Contact sales. |
